-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021Because wicker can deteriorate very quickly, natural wicker furniture should not be kept outside. Even if you apply water-proofing spray, the furniture will not be fully protected from moisture, mold, and sun.
- 1stDibs ExpertNovember 2, 2021All-weather wicker, commonly known as resin wicker, is made primarily for use in outdoor patio furniture. It is made of synthetic material, usually polyethylene, and is designed to seem like genuine wicker. All-weather wicker is durable, mold-resistant and easy to clean. - 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022The difference between rattan and wicker is that rattan is the material whereas wicker is the type of weave. - 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 27, 2024Whether wicker furniture is good for outside depends on where you intend to put it and what type of wicker it is. Wicker woven out of natural materials can be damaged by wet weather, so it is best kept in covered outdoor areas or brought indoors between uses. However, synthetic wicker made out of resin can typically hold up to the effects of weather exposure. On 1stDibs, explore a diverse assortment of wicker furniture.

- 1stDibs ExpertFebruary 22, 2021The best paint to use on wicker furniture is enamel paint. To paint, hold the can at least 8 inches away and move back and forth for even coverage.
